Properly speaking there isn’t really a correct way to render it into the Roman alphabet, seeing as it’s a Greek name and there’s a bit of leeway with how to spell things coming in from different writing systems (viz., Czar, Tzar, Tsar; Kiev or Kyiv; Mao Tse Tung or Mao Zedong, etc.). If directly translated from Greek it would most correctly be spelled “-os”, but usually we go with the Latin version of the name.

However in the first episode where Tartaros was mentioned, Twilight consistently pronounced it “tar-tar-OS”, emphasis on the last syllable and with more of an “oh” sound, closer to how it’s said in Greek, instead of “TAR-tar-us”, emphasis on the first syllable and with an “uh” sound. So even though the show started using the more common English pronunciation later on, I’ve always stuck with spelling it “Tartaros” to suggest that everyone is saying it the way they did when it first premiered.
